From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) [web1913]:
Chirping \Chirp"ing\, a.
Cheering; enlivening.
He takes his chirping pint, he cracks his jokes.
--Pope.
From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) [web1913]:
Chirp \Chirp\, v. i. [imp. & p. p. {Chirped}; p. pr & vb n.
{Chirping}.] [Of imitative orgin. Cf {Chirk}, {Chipper},
{Cheep}, {Chirm}, {Chirrup}.]
To make a shop, sharp, cheerful, as of small birds or
crickets.
